Benefits of Oral Implants
Several seniors find that oral implants use a life-altering solution for missing teeth. Unlike clue dental marketing , which can move and cause pain, dental implants provide a secure and safe option. You can eat your favored foods without fretting about your teeth slipping or moving. This newly found confidence can improve your general quality of life.
An additional substantial benefit is the natural look of oral implants. They're made to blend flawlessly with your existing teeth, allowing you to smile openly without really feeling self-conscious.
And also, they help keep your jawbone thickness. When you shed teeth, the bone can start to wear away, yet implants promote the bone, avoiding additional loss and aiding maintain your facial structure.
Furthermore, oral implants need less upkeep than dentures. You will not need to remove them for cleansing; just brush and floss as you generally would. This simplicity of treatment can be a huge benefit for elders.
Considerations for Seniors
While dental implants use various advantages, there are important considerations seniors should bear in mind before proceeding with this option.
First, your general health and wellness plays a vital role. Problems like diabetic issues, osteoporosis, or heart issues can affect recovery and make complex the procedure. It's necessary to talk to your healthcare provider to guarantee you're a suitable candidate.
Next, take into consideration the expense. Dental implants can be expensive, and insurance coverage differs. Ensure you understand your financial responsibilities and check out repayment alternatives if needed.

Another element is the moment commitment entailed. The procedure can take numerous months from consultation to last placement, so you'll require to plan appropriately.
Finally, review your way of life. If you have mobility problems or find it difficult to attend follow-up visits, oral implants may not be the most effective option for you.
The Implant Procedure Process
Recognizing the implant procedure process is vital for elders considering this oral choice. The trip normally begins with an appointment where your dental professional examines your oral wellness and reviews your objectives. They might take X-rays or scans to guarantee you're a suitable candidate for implants.
When you're approved, the primary step of the treatment entails putting the titanium implant right into your jawbone. This is done under local anesthesia, so you won't really feel pain throughout the process.
After the dental implant is put, it's essential to permit a recovery period of a couple of months. During this time around, the implant fuses with your bone-- a procedure known as osseointegration.
After healing, you'll return to the dentist to attach an abutment, which works as a connector between the implant and the crown. As soon as the abutment is protected, impressions of your mouth will certainly be required to create a customized crown that matches your natural teeth.
Finally, when your crown is ready, your dentist will certainly connect it to the joint. The whole procedure might take numerous months, however the outcome is a long lasting, natural-looking tooth that can dramatically boost your quality of life.
